
Route optimization vs. Google Maps - what's the difference?

Many transport companies nowadays rely on online mapping services, smartphone apps, or traditional navigation devices for route planning and navigation. Google Maps, in particular, is increasingly being used for route planning, but is Google Maps the right solution for your route planning needs, or is the service primarily intended for navigating cars from point A to point B?
Google Maps can be used on both PCs and smartphones (iOS & Android) and is mainly used by drivers, cyclists, pedestrians, and public transportation users. The solution helps users find the best routes for these modes of transportation, taking into account factors such as traffic updates and congestion.
However, when it comes to planning a route with multiple stops and considering important parameters like delivery time windows, providers like Google Maps quickly reach their limitations.
Optimal route planning in logistics
In fleet route planning, the shortest distance between two points is not always the primary focus. Instead, the focus is often on planning truck routes while considering important parameters such as vehicle dimensions, weight, driving and rest times, and restrictions such as narrow roads, bridges, or limited turning options.

Important restrictions in route planning can be taken into account. Typical influencing factors on the optimal route plan include:
- Delivery time windows
- Vehicle size restrictions
- Load quantity
- Road network, traffic congestion, long-term construction sites
